package org.safehaus.asyncweb.common;

import org.safehaus.asyncweb.common.content.ByteBufferContent;
import org.safehaus.asyncweb.common.content.EmptyContent;
import org.safehaus.asyncweb.util.HttpDateFormat;
import org.safehaus.asyncweb.util.HttpHeaderConstants;


/**
 * A default implementation of {@link MutableHttpResponse}.
 * 
 * @author trustin
 * @version $Rev$, $Date$
 */
public class DefaultHttpResponse extends DefaultHttpMessage implements MutableHttpResponse {

  private static final long serialVersionUID = -3733889080525034446L;

  private HttpResponseStatus status = HttpResponseStatus.OK;
  private String statusReasonPhrase = HttpResponseStatus.OK.getDescription();

  /**
   * Creates a new instance
   *
   */
  public DefaultHttpResponse() {
  }
  
  public void addCookie(String headerValue) {
    // TODO Implement addCookie(String headerValue)
    throw new UnsupportedOperationException("Not implemented yet");
  }
    
  public HttpResponseStatus getStatus() {
    return status;
  }
  
  public void setStatus(HttpResponseStatus status) {
    setStatus(status, status.getDescription());
  }
  
  public void setStatus(HttpResponseStatus status, String statusReasonPhrase) {
    if (status == null) {
      throw new NullPointerException("status");
    }
    this.status = status;
    
    setStatusReasonPhrase(statusReasonPhrase);
  }
  
  public String getStatusReasonPhrase() {
    return statusReasonPhrase;
  }
  
  public void setStatusReasonPhrase(String statusReasonPhrase) {
    if (statusReasonPhrase == null) {
      throw new NullPointerException("statusReasonPhrase");
    }
    this.statusReasonPhrase = statusReasonPhrase;
  }

  public void normalize(HttpRequest request) {
    updateConnectionHeader(request);
    
    setHeader(HttpHeaderConstants.KEY_DATE, HttpDateFormat.getCurrentHttpDate());

    // FIXME Support other content types.
    int contentLength;
    if (isBodyAllowed(request) && getContent() instanceof ByteBufferContent) {
      contentLength = ((ByteBufferContent) getContent()).size();
    } else {
      setContent(EmptyContent.INSTANCE);
      contentLength = 0;
    }
    
    if (!containsHeader(HttpHeaderConstants.KEY_TRANSFER_CODING)) {
      setHeader(HttpHeaderConstants.KEY_CONTENT_LENGTH, String.valueOf(contentLength));
    }
  }

  /**
   * Updates our "Connection" header based on we are "keep-aliving" the connection
   * after the response.
   */
  private void updateConnectionHeader(HttpRequest request) {
    if (getStatus().forcesConnectionClosure()) {
      setHeader(HttpHeaderConstants.KEY_CONNECTION, HttpHeaderConstants.VALUE_CLOSE);
    } else if (request.isKeepAlive()) {
      setHeader(HttpHeaderConstants.KEY_CONNECTION, HttpHeaderConstants.VALUE_KEEP_ALIVE);
    } else {
      setHeader(HttpHeaderConstants.KEY_CONNECTION, HttpHeaderConstants.VALUE_CLOSE);
    }
  }
  
  /**
   * Determines whether we are allowed a response body.
   * A response body is allowed iff our response status allows a
   * body, and the original request method allows a body
   * 
   * @return  <code>true</code> if a body is allowed
   */
  private boolean isBodyAllowed(HttpRequest request) {
    HttpMethod method = request.getMethod();
    return getStatus().allowsMessageBody() && 
           method != null && method.isResponseBodyAllowed();
  }
}
